Did you know that extreme care should be taken when you are handling or storing cylinder heads?  Well, you certainly would if you owned this manual and checked out the "cylinder head or gasket - remove and replace" instructions in the Engine Mechanical section 6-17.  It's because the rocker arm studs are hardened and they may crack if they're struck.  They also tip you off that when the left head is removed, it's necessary to raise the head off of the dowel pins and move it forward and "jockey" it (in order to clear the equipment for the power steering and power brake).  You'd learn that and much, much more.  The best news is this meticulous level of detail is provided throughout this guide.  The notes and cautions from the professionals are worth the cost of this manual alone.  The cost of learning "the hard way" can be horrifyingly expensive.

TABLE OF CONTENTS
  • General Information
  • Frame and Body Mountings
  • General Lubrication
  • Suspension
  • Wheels and Tires
  • Rear Axle
  • Propeller Shaft
  • Brakes -- Standard -- Heavy Duty
  • Brakes -- Power -- Bendix -- Delco-Moraine
  • Engine Mechanical
  • Engine Cooling and Lubrication
  • Engine Fuel
  • Engine Tune-Up
  • Engine Clutch
  • Synchro-Mesh Transmission Standard 3-Speed
  • Synchro-Mesh Transmission Heavy Duty 3-Speed
  • Synchro-Mesh Transmission 4-Speed
  • Fuel Tank and Exhaust
  • Steering -- Standard
  • Steering -- Power -- Gear -- Pump
  • Chassis Sheet-Metal
  • Electrical and Instruments
  • Accessories
  • Index
